2. Model Differences
In this series of products, there are models suffixed “J”, “U”, and “E”. The only
differences between the models are cosmetic, mainly the designation and rating plates.
Internally, they are identical.

1. FEATURES
1.1 Development objectives
With its sights firmly fixed on the SOHO-HOME market, Canon introduced the LV-
5100 B5 file size microportable* multimedia projector to consumers last year.
Equipped with a 0.7-inch liquid crystal panel, this LCD projector has been offering a
more compact size and greater portability at an even lower cost than before. In contrast,
Canon's competitors in this product range have brought out projectors with the same
high brightness to be found in liquid crystal projectors featuring 1.3-inch and 0.9-inch
liquid crystal panels.
Now following on the heels of the LV-5100 as its successor is the LV-5110 multimedia
projector. It employs a high-brightness lamp, and its aim is to maintain the company's
competitive edge in this product field while further opening up the market.
*Microportable: Defined by Canon to mean an LCD projector that weighs less than 3kg.

1.3 LV-5110 Features (Details)
●Brightest in the SVGA Micro Projector class - 850 ANSI Lumens
1) Large screen presentation even in brightly lit conference rooms
2) 132W UHP short arc lamp for bright images with great color balance
●Real projection SVG (800 x 600 dot) Digital compression XGA/SXGA high-definition
projection *
0.7" LCD Panels used (for the first time)
●Supports input from HDTV&DVD components
Color defference signal (Y, Pb/Cb, Pr/Cr) input reproduces the images with minimal
burring of color.
* Composite (Video) input is common to the Brightness (Y) input.
●Digital Keystone distortion compensation
When the projected image surface and the projector are offset, the image has a
trapezoidal shape, but this can be smoothly compensated with offsets up to 15
degrees.
A simple operation gives a square image without adjusting the height of the projector.
●Gamma Correction
To avoid washed-out whites and murky blacks the user can control the middle
brightness.
●Plug and Play: Simply plug in computer or AV equipments and start - no adjustments
required.
●Power Management: improves lamp life
After a predetermined time (5' 30") with no input signal, the lamp is turned off. When
a signal is input, it turns back on.
●Simple wireless remote control
1) Supports all remote functions
2) P-Timer button supplies presentation elapsed time
3) Functions as the mouse control for connected PC
●Manual zoom and focus controls included
●Digital zoom enlarges any selected part of the presentation image
●Cues up the next screen without pausing or projecting an unnecessary operation
screen. (Freeze function)
●The image can be turned off without turning the power off and immediately turned back
on - Image shut-off function.
●Noise is cut in the absence of a signal - Blue Back function.
Part 1: General Information
1-3

●Impressive image size - up to 200 inches.
●Reverse image function allows the unit to be suspended from the ceiling or used as a
rear-screen projector.
●Reduced lamp problems (Replace Lamp Indication)
1) The replace lamp indicator shows when it is time for a change.
2) Lamp replacement by the user is simple.
●The design emphasizes the lens, as you would expect from a Canon product.
* With digital compression projection, some information is lost.
XGA: 1024 x 768 dot →800 x 600 dot when digitally compressed
SXGA: 1280 x 1024 dot →750 x 600 dot when digitally compressed

2. LV-5110 SPECIFICATIONS
2.1 Main unit
1. Type: Micro-portable LCD Projector
2. LCD panel: 0.7" polysilicon active matrix TFT x 3
4:3 aspect ratio
3. Number of pixels: 480,000 pixels (800 H x 600 V) x 3
4. Resolution of display supported: SXGA & XGA (compression)/SVGA/VGA
5. Light source: 132W UHP lamp
6. Brightness: 850 ANSI lumens
7. Illuminance ratio at
edges of image field: 90%
8. Contrast ratio: 300:1
9. Horizontal resolution: 500 TV lines
10. Projection lens: 28 to 33.6mm, 1:2.0 to 2.3, x1.2
11. Lens shifting (U/D ratio): 12:1
12. Elevation adjustment: UP by 7.5˚
13. Size of projection image(in.)/ 36" (1.4m), 60" (2.4m), 100" (4.0m), 150" (6.0m),
projection distance(m): 200" (8.0m) in WIDE mode
30" (1.4m), 50" (2.4m), 83" (4.0m), 125" (6.0m), 167"
(8.0m) in TELE mode
14. Digital keystone distortion
compensation angle: ±15˚
15. Noise: 39dB (normal temperature)
16. Color system: NTSC, PAL, SECAM, NTSC4.43, PAL-M, PAL-N
17. Computer supported: IBM PC or compatible, Macintosh, PC98, Workstations
Note: Some workstations are not supported.

18. Scanning frequency: 15KHz to 80KHz for horizontal sync.
50Hz to 100Hz for vertical sync.
Up to 100MHz for dot clock
19. Audio output: 1W monaural
20. Built-in speaker: 40mm x 30mm (1.57" x 1.18"), x 1
21. Rated supply voltage: 100V AC, 50 / 60Hz (Japan)
100 to 120V AC / 200 to 240V AC, 50 / 60Hz (overseas)
22. Power consumption: 210W
23. Operating temperature: 5 to 35˚C (41 to 91˚F)
24. Storage temperature: –10 to 60˚C (14 to 140˚F)
25. Dimensions (W x H x D) 189mm x 75.5mm x 310.8mm (7.44" x 2.97" x 12.24")
(Not including adjustment feet)
189mm x 90.5mm x 310.8mm (7.44" x 3.56" x 12.24")
(Including adjustable feet)
26. Net Weight: 2.7Kg (5.95 lbs)
2.2 Connectors
1. Computer input
Signal input: HDB 15-pin x 1
Audio input: Mini stereo jack x 1
Control port: Mini DIN 8-pin x 1
2. Audio/Video input
Video input: Mini DIN 4-pin x 1 (S-Video)
RCA type x 3 (Video/Y, Pb/Cb, Pr/Cr)
Audio input: Mini stereo jack x 1
3. Audio output: Mini stereo jack x 1
2.3 Accessories
1. Remote Control Transmitter with two AA alkaline batteries
2. VGA Cable
3. Control Cable for PS/2 port
4. Lens Cover
5. Carry Bag
6. AC Power Cord
7. Plug Adapter (Japan model only)
8. Warranty Card
9. Owner's Manual
2.4 Other specifications
Service life of lamp: Approx. 1000 hours
